During exercise, the body needs more oxygen and nutrients. For this purpose, energy is released in the process of cellular respiration. The product of cellular respiration the generation of energy in the form of ATP and carbon dioxide gas. ATP is used by the body while carbon dioxide is removed from the body during breathing. During exercise, the glucose is provided by the digestive system to the mitochondria of the cell and the waste product is removed through respiratory system of the body while the circulatory system sends energy molecules where it is needed in the body and carbon-dioxide to respiratory system for removal.
